In his "Garden of Early Delights" triptych, Hieronymus Bosch--the famous 15th and 16th century artist--painted a brief musical score on the buttocks of a figure featured in the 'Hell' portion of his painting. The notes' appearance resemble the plainsong popular in his day. This work is based on musician, Amelia Hamrick's, transcription of those notes.
